Phone number ☎️ 03308082005 👆 is reported as a persistent source of nuisance calls, primarily linked to aggressive debt-related scams. Callers frequently impersonate official organisations such as credit agencies, NHS, or debt helplines, often using a variety of numbers to bypass blocking. Many recipients, including vulnerable individuals, experience repeated harassment, unsolicited enquiries about debts they do not have, and threatening behaviour. The calls can appear professional but are deceptive, with some referencing personal information suspiciously obtained. Blocking numbers offers limited relief due to the scammers’ tactic of switching numbers continually. Users are advised to report such calls thoroughly to official bodies like Action Fraud and utilise designated reporting services to help combat this ongoing issue effectively.

About 03 Numbers
Numerous organizations utilize 03 numbers instead of the more expensive 08 numbers. For instance, numerous public sector bodies have moved from 0845 numbers to 0345. The price of calls is no more than calls to geographic numbers (01 or 02). The charges for calls are influenced by the time of the day, and most providers offer call packages that permit calls free of charge during certain times of the day. The cost of calls from mobiles differ depending on the selected calling plan. Usually, these calls are included in free call packages.
